Apple MacBook Pro 16" M4 Pro vs Dell XPS 16 (9640)

Apple's MacBook Pro 16" M4 Pro dominates with its exceptional Liquid Retina XDR display (3456 x 2234, 1600 nits, 120Hz ProMotion), delivering superior clarity and responsiveness for creative professionals. Its M4 Pro chip with 20-core GPU and 24GB unified RAM significantly outpaces the Dell's Intel Core Ultra 7 with 16GB LPDDR5x, particularly for video editing, 3D rendering, and multitasking. Battery life favors Apple at 24 hours versus Dell's 13 hours, plus MagSafe and SD card connectivity provide practical advantages. Dell XPS 16 counters with competitive build quality, expandable storage, and $600 lower pricing, making it suitable for general professionals and Windows users. However, the MacBook Pro's premium display technology, processing power, and battery efficiency justify the investment for demanding creative workflows. Recommended for content creators; Dell suits budget-conscious users.

Pros & Cons

Apple MacBook Pro 16" M4 Pro

Pros

  • Exceptional battery life up to 24 hours
  • Stunning mini-LED XDR display with 1600 nits HDR brightness
  • Class-leading M4 Pro performance and efficiency
  • Excellent six-speaker sound system
  • Wide port selection including HDMI and SD card

Cons

  • Very expensive starting price
  • Heavy at over 2.1 kg
  • RAM and storage not user-upgradeable
  • Limited macOS gaming library

Dell XPS 16 (9640)

Pros

  • Premium CNC aluminum chassis with edge-to-edge keyboard
  • Optional 4K OLED touch display available
  • Powerful Core Ultra and RTX 4050-4070 GPU options
  • Large 99.5 Wh battery
  • Three Thunderbolt 4 ports

Cons

  • No USB-A, HDMI, or SD card slot
  • Capacitive touch function row is divisive
  • Invisible haptic trackpad takes adjustment
  • Heavy and runs hot under load
  • Mediocre battery life with discrete GPU
